To mark multiple DE&I celebration dates in October, DWF held short conversations with diverse role models from across the organisation aligned with the five pillars of our Global Diversity and Inclusion strategy and Sustainable Development Goals #3 Good Health & Wellbeing, #5 Gender Equality, and #10 – Reduced Inequalities.
Key dates marked included National Coming Out Day, ADHD Awareness Month, National Work-Life Week, World Mental Health Day & Black History Month.
In these interview we discussed their careers journeys, personal experiences, and passion for DE&I and ESG.
